CSS倒反天罡居然支持if()函数了

💡 原文中文,约3100字,阅读约需8分钟。
📝

内容提要

CSS新增了if()函数,支持style()、media()和supports()三种查询类型。style()查询仅适用于CSS变量,提升了代码简洁性。目前仅Chrome 137+支持该功能,兼容性仍需改善。

🎯

关键要点

  • CSS新增了if()函数,支持三种查询类型:style()、media()和supports()。
  • style()查询仅适用于CSS变量,提升了代码简洁性。
  • 目前仅Chrome 137+支持if()函数,兼容性仍需改善。
  • if()函数支持嵌套使用,增强了CSS的逻辑处理能力。
  • 使用if()函数可以简化代码,减少对多个选择器的需求。

延伸问答

CSS的if()函数支持哪些查询类型?

if()函数支持style()、media()和supports()三种查询类型。

style()查询在if()函数中有什么特别之处?

style()查询仅适用于CSS变量,提升了代码的简洁性。

目前哪些浏览器支持CSS的if()函数?

目前仅Chrome 137及以上版本支持if()函数。

使用if()函数可以带来哪些代码上的优势?

使用if()函数可以简化代码,减少对多个选择器的需求。

if()函数是否支持嵌套使用?

是的,if()函数支持嵌套使用,增强了CSS的逻辑处理能力。

在使用if()函数时,style()查询的限制是什么?

style()查询只能查询CSS变量,普通CSS属性不支持。

➡️

继续阅读